Before 1273 the manor [of North Luffenham] had been subinfeudated to George de Cantilupe, who died in that year. Half a fee in North Luffenham was assigned in 1276 to George's sister and co-heiress Milicent, wife of Eudo la Zouche of Haringworth, formerly married to John de Montalt.

There are two implications here: one, that he died without heirs, and two, that there was at least one other sister to be co-heiress or to pass the heirship on to her offspring.
